The Worldwide Production & Operations team covers physical production, post production, and localization of series and movies globally.

Amazon Studios is looking for a Post Production Coordinator to support the team covering scripted series produced across world from our Culver City, Los Angeles office. This includes tracking schedules, following up on outstanding deliverables, and organizing assets for delivery to Prime Video. This role will directly report to the Head of Scripted Series Post Production in Los Angeles and support their team across six continents. Additionally, this position will also work closely with the Los Angeles-based Post Production Executive covering all Canada Original Scripted Series. Responsibilities will include attention to cost, quality, and time management on all Canada Scripted Series projects. The position will be responsible for working across multiple territory verticals, and a high level of organizational and innovative thinking is required. The position will require working on multiple large-scale projects at a time and will involve working daily with internal and external partners around the world. Key job responsibilities
• Support the Head of International Scripted Series Post Production and the rest of the International Scripted Series Post Executives in all department-related and series-related projects, internal and external requests and special team initiatives
• Support Post Executive, Canada Scripted Series on all Canadian series
• Support Post Executives in compiling, distributing, and collecting post production documents across multiple territory verticals
• Facilitate communication and set team meetings
• Support Post Executives in managing cuts distribution lists
• Work towards improving and standardizing post workflows
• Compare bids across shows and post budget templates
• Assist with Post team training and workshops
• Work closely with other Post Coordinators to develop best practices
• Travel as required in support of Post Executives
